In Karl Bacon’s debut, An Eye for Glory (Zondervan), a Union soldier is confronted by the faith of a dying Confederate soldier. “Too often,” the author shares, “when Christians are confronted by life’s ordeals and trials of faith, we look within ourselves in hope of a cure. May we instead, by God’s grace, look to Him and learn to rest more fully upon His mercy.”

Karl Bacon is a longtime student of the Civil War. His debut novel, An Eye for Glory, took ten years from conception to completion -- and was the product of thousands of hours research to be as historically accurate and believable as possible. He and wife Jackie live in Naugatuck, Connecticut.
